History of Spartanburg Memorial Auditorium
The Spartanburg Memorial Auditorium was officially opened in 1955, marking a significant milestone in the city's cultural development. Designed as a tribute to the soldiers who served in World War II, the auditorium quickly became a hub for entertainment and community engagement. Its establishment was a testament to the resilience and dedication of the people of Spartanburg, who sought to honor their heroes while fostering a vibrant cultural scene.
Over the years, the auditorium has undergone several transformations, adapting to the changing needs of the community. From hosting high school graduations to welcoming world-renowned performers, the venue has consistently evolved to remain relevant in the modern era. This adaptability has been key to its enduring popularity and success.
Key Historical Milestones
- 1955: Official opening of the Spartanburg Memorial Auditorium.
- 1970s: Expansion to accommodate larger audiences and events.
- 2000s: Major renovations to enhance the facility's amenities and technology.
Architecture and Design
The architecture of Spartanburg Memorial Auditorium reflects a blend of traditional and modern design elements. Built in the mid-20th century, the building showcases classic American architecture with its grand entrance and spacious interiors. The auditorium's design prioritizes functionality, ensuring that every seat offers an excellent view of the stage.
Inside, the venue features state-of-the-art acoustics and lighting systems, making it an ideal location for a wide range of performances. The seating capacity of approximately 2,000 ensures that audiences can enjoy a comfortable and immersive experience, whether they are attending a concert, theater production, or lecture.
